Peter Salamon
Peter Salamon is a mathematics professor at San Diego State University. He has published more than 200 mathematical articles related to biomathematics, thermodynamics in finite time / geometrical thermodynamics, and optimization and mathematical modeling. Mathematician
A mathematician is someone who uses an extensive knowledge of mathematics in their work, typically to solve mathematical problems. Mathematicians are concerned with numbers, data, quantity, mathematical structure, structure, space, Mathematical model, models, and mathematics#Calculus and analysis, change. History One of the earliest known mathematicians was Thales of Miletus (); he has been hailed as the first true mathematician and the first known individual to whom a mathematical discovery has been attributed. He is credited with the first use of deductive reasoning applied to geometry, by deriving four corollaries to Thales's theorem. The number of known mathematicians grew when Pythagoras of Samos () established the Pythagorean school, whose doctrine it was that mathematics ruled the universe and whose motto was "All is number". San Diego State University
San Diego State University (SDSU) is a Public university, public research university in San Diego, California, United States. Founded in 1897, it is the third-oldest university and southernmost in the 23-member California State University (CSU) system. SDSU is the oldest higher education institution in San Diego; its academic roots were established as a normal school in University Heights, San Diego, University Heights, then known as the San Diego Normal School. In the fall of 2024, the university enrolled over 38,000 students. SDSU comprises eight colleges and offers over 200 degree programs at the undergraduate and graduate levels. It is Higher education accreditation in the United States, accredited by the Western Association of Schools and Colleges#WASC Senior College and University Commission, WASC Senior College and University Commission (WSCUC). Biomathematics
Mathematical and theoretical biology, or biomathematics, is a branch of biology which employs theoretical analysis, mathematical models and abstractions of living organisms to investigate the principles that govern the structure, development and behavior of the systems, as opposed to experimental biology which deals with the conduction of experiments to test scientific theories. The field is sometimes called mathematical biology or biomathematics to stress the mathematical side, or theoretical biology to stress the biological side. Theoretical biology focuses more on the development of theoretical principles for biology while mathematical biology focuses on the use of mathematical tools to study biological systems, even though the two terms interchange; overlapping as Artificial Immune Systems of Amorphous Computation. Thermodynamics
Thermodynamics is a branch of physics that deals with heat, Work (thermodynamics), work, and temperature, and their relation to energy, entropy, and the physical properties of matter and radiation. The behavior of these quantities is governed by the four laws of thermodynamics, which convey a quantitative description using measurable macroscopic physical quantity, physical quantities but may be explained in terms of microscopic constituents by statistical mechanics. Thermodynamics applies to various topics in science and engineering, especially physical chemistry, biochemistry, chemical engineering, and mechanical engineering, as well as other complex fields such as meteorology.
